Also in terms of “matcha shortage”, personally i think only happen to popular brands like Yamamasa Koyamaen or Marukyu Koyamaen.

For Ippodo, they limit 3 box per person

Kanbayashi Shunsho limit 5 matcha per person

Marukyu Koyamaen via reseller only 1 matcha per person

Nakamura Tokichi official store 5 matcha per person

The others no limit at all

My matcha haul from a week in Japan. I know there’s a limited shelf life, but I go through two 30g cans a month, and eight of these are for friends — especially the doubles, since one friend wanted whatever I was getting myself.

Starting from the left, the first three cans are from Ginza Loft. They had a big selection of matcha, though many brands I hadn’t heard of except for Tsujiri, which was limited to one per person. They also carried the same one I’d later find in Uji, but I decided to try something different.

The two blue cans, plus the Ippodo Wakai and the Matcha To Go boxes, came from department stores in Osaka. It actually took several tries to track these down, since many shops were sold out — even when I showed up right at opening.

The four cans of Ippodo Ummon were my biggest score. That was the one I was really after, and on my last day in Osaka, a department store clerk told me about Ippodo’s brand-new shop and tearoom in Aoyama, Tokyo. At first, I only picked up two (since I always had my daughter with me), but at checkout I asked if I could add one more. The clerk smiled, grabbed two extra, and said, “One for each of you!”

Next are the three special limited-edition Ippodo x Hanshin Baseball Championship cans, which I found at Hanshin Department Store in Osaka. The sign said only 200, not sure if that's per store or per day or total!

The next five cans are from Itoen at Takashimaya. They didn’t seem to have limits, so I chose their mid-range. I haven’t tried the red label yet, but it’s a grade above the green label my brother brought back in May.

Finally, the last seven cans are from Uji. I went there for a day trip and toured Marukyu Koyamaen (MK), which is where I scored the two cans of Wako. The other five came from different Uji shops, though stock was really limited by the time I arrived around 11:30. At Nakamura Tokichi, only the most expensive option was left (I skipped it, since I’ve already tried Ippodo’s top two grades and prefer Ummon). Kanbayashi had only one type left, and while they said they’d restock at 2pm, I was in the middle of my MK tour then and couldn’t make it back.

Tip: If you’re shopping for matcha in Uji, go early. By midday, most shops are already down to very limited stock.

Matcha Haul Got Ippodo's cheaper offerings

Post image
64 Upvotes

I finished Sayaka and wanted to try something different.

Kan ($22/20g) - I really like this one. I found Sayaka to be too floral/seaweedy. Kan is only slightly floral and nowhere as noticeable as Sayaka. If you thought Sayaka’s notes were too intense, try Kan.

Ikuyo ($17/20g) - This is really in between Kan and Wakaki lol. The bitterness is stronger than Kan but not as intense as Wakaki.

Wakaki ($11/20g) - It makes sense why this one is the cheapest. It's bitter, really needs milk and possibly sugar although I drink my matcha unsweetened. The color is quite dull. However, it froths up extremely well compared to the others which was very surprising. I got the creamiest matcha with this.
